What computer should I buy?
We primarily use Windows campus-wide, though Macintosh computers are supported. When purchasing a new Windows computer, it should have the Vista operating system installed. In that case, Vista requires at least 2gb of RAM, an 80gb hard drive, and an Intel Core 2 Duo processor or its equivalent. This is sufficient for our environment. For improved performance, we would suggest that you upgrade your video card to one that has 128mb of RAM.
If you already own a computer and are concerned about compatibility, below are the minimum requirements:
PC
Operating System: Windows XP or Later Processor: Pentium IV or later Network Adapter: 10/100 Base-T Hard Drive: 40gb RAM: 512mb
Mac
Operating System: OSX 10.4 or later
Processor: PowerMac G4 or later Network Adapter: 10/100 Base-T Hard Drive: 60gb RAM: 512mb
